hi guys just wondering,there are two buttons underneath the driver's drivers doors handle.What are the buttons for?Never use them since i bought my audi a4..........:uhm:
 
Is it the buttons in the door pocket you are talking about?

If so, one of them is to turn off the interior alarm movement sensor, if leaving somebody/pet in car and locking and the other is to turn off the tilt sensor for towing.
